About Giovanni Bruzzo

Giovanni Bruzzo began his illustration career at the age of 17 at the Immagini e Parole di Torino studios. He continued drawing for Staff ('Oltretomba', 'Storie Blu'), La Bancarella and 1984. At the same time, he worked for the Italian editions of Mad and Creepy, doing covers and illustrations. For Adelfo Editore, he produced 'Submission' and 'Violence'. From 1984 to 1986 he worked for the Frigidaire and Temp Supplementari periodicals. After doing some work for Intrepido, he joined Bonelli publishers, where he did 'Mister No'. Text (c) Lambiek
